Probably not a woodworking tool but I don't know who else to ask. It's a brass conical point that a pocket knife blade folds into. Not often I find a tool I can't even guess at. Found in the lab of a geochemist.
it's the tool for sharpening a "cork borer" the brass tube hole cutters,, the tube is rotated against the cone while thumb pressure is applied to the blade.. a set is nice to have for cutting gaskets..
